WebAlthough sparkling water is another type of bottled water, this water isn’t good for your betta fish. The pH range of sparkling water is around 3-4. So, the tank water becomes too acidic when you add sparkling water to your betta tank. On contrary, the ideal pH level is 6.5-7.5 for betta fish.
